Course details
This unit introduces students to the basics of augmented reality, including its history, principles, and applications in various industries such as gaming, education, and healthcare. Students will learn about the different types of AR technologies, including marker-based, markerless, and superimposition. • AR Software Development
In this unit, students will learn how to develop AR experiences using popular software development kits (SDKs) such as Unity and Unreal Engine. Students will learn about 3D modeling, texturing, and animation, as well as how to integrate AR features into their applications. • Virtual and Augmented Reality Hardware
This unit covers the hardware components of AR systems, including head-mounted displays (HMDs), sensors, and cameras. Students will learn about the different types of HMDs, including PC-based, mobile, and standalone devices, and how to integrate them into AR applications. • AR Content Creation
In this unit, students will learn how to create 3D models, textures, and animations for AR applications. Students will also learn about how to create interactive AR experiences using tools such as Unity and Unreal Engine. • AR Maintenance and Troubleshooting
This unit focuses on the maintenance and troubleshooting of AR systems, including hardware and software issues. Students will learn about how to diagnose and repair common problems, such as display issues and sensor malfunctions. • AR Security and Privacy
In this unit, students will learn about the security and privacy concerns associated with AR applications, including data protection and intellectual property rights. Students will also learn about how to implement secure AR experiences using encryption and other security measures. • AR and 3D Modeling
This unit covers the principles of 3D modeling and texturing, including how to create 3D models and textures for AR applications. Students will learn about different 3D modeling software, including Blender and Maya. • AR User Experience (UX) Design
In this unit, students will learn about the principles of UX design for AR applications, including how to create intuitive and user-friendly interfaces. Students will also learn about how to conduct user research and testing to improve AR experiences. • AR and Computer Vision
This unit covers the principles of computer vision and how they are applied in AR applications, including object recognition, tracking, and scene understanding. Students will learn about different computer vision algorithms and how to implement them in AR experiences. • AR Business and Industry Applications
In this unit, students will learn about the business and industry applications of AR, including marketing, education, and healthcare. Students will also learn about how to develop AR strategies and business plans for various industries.
